CARBON NANOBUDS™ - Application specific novel hybrid carbon nanomaterial
Carbon NanoBuds™ have been shown to be extremely efficient electron field emitters and have excellent conductive properties with wide ranging mechanical, electrical and optical applications. In this newly discovered material, fullerene molecules are attached to the outside surface of carbon nanotubes, just like buds on the branch of a tree - hence the name - and can be made in a simple one-step, environmentaly friendly, process.

As a hybrid, material NanoBuds™ combine the extraordinary physical properties of carbon nanotube's with the versitile chemical properties of fullerenes resulting in an outstanding new hybrid material. The qualities can be customized to have specified features, including various patterns, purities, chemical functionality, electrical conductivity, transparency, field emission kick-off voltage, electromagnetic absorption and other application driven properties.
